protected void fireFileAnalysisFinished(FileToAnalyze file, DiffResult result, Exception ex) { DiffEvent e = new DiffEvent(this, file, result, ex); for (DiffListener l : listeners.getListeners(DiffListener.class)) { try { l.fileAnalysisFinished(e); } catch (IOException ioe) { logger.log(Level.WARNING, "DiffListener threw exception", ioe); } } }
protected void fireAnalysisFinished() { DiffEvent e = new DiffEvent(this, null, null, null); for (DiffListener l : listeners.getListeners(DiffListener.class)) { try { l.analysisFinished(e); } catch (IOException ioe) { logger.log(Level.WARNING, "DiffListener threw exception", ioe); } } }
protected void fireFileAnalysisStarting(FileToAnalyze file) { DiffEvent e = new DiffEvent(this, file, null, null); for (DiffListener l : listeners.getListeners(DiffListener.class)) { try { l.fileAnalysisStarting(e); } catch (IOException ioe) { logger.log(Level.WARNING, "DiffListener threw exception", ioe); } } }